A SHOPKEEPER has set off on a trek across the glens of Scotland for charity.

It will take Michelle Robson, who owns Occasions card shop on Lidget Street in Lindley, five days to complete the 79-mile trek from Fort William to Inverness.

Michelle, 43, is joined by her husband Donald and their friend Nigel Owen on The Great Glen Way trek.

They are staying at B&Bs along the way.

Michelle said: “Walking is a hobby of mine so I’m doing my hobby while having a holiday and raising money for charity.”

Michelle, who lives in Greetland, will donate the money to Breast Cancer Research in memory of her friend Carolyn Ward who died from the disease when she was just 38.
